Parahebe catarractae 'Rosea'
Parahebe 'Rosea'
Parahebe Parahebe
'Rosea' _ 'Rosea' is a compact, mat- or mound-forming, semi-evergreen to evergreen subshrub with narrowly ovate, toothed, dark green leaves and, in summer, racemes of saucer-shaped, pink- or purple-veined, white to pale pink flowers with pale yellow eyes.

Parahebe catarractae 'Rosea' (Parahebe 'Rosea') will reach a height of 0.3m and a spread of 0.3m after 2-5 years.
Containers, Edging, Garden edging, Gravel, Ground Cover, Low Maintenance, Rock
Plant in poor, well-drained soil in full sun or light shade.
